Effectively managing PostgreSQL databases hinges on having the appropriate monitoring tools at your disposal to guarantee peak performance, reliability, and swift issue resolution. Leading Postgres monitoring solutions provide valuable insights into the database's health, query efficiency, and usage of system resources, empowering database administrators and developers to keep operations running smoothly. Whether you're overseeing a small-scale setup or a complex enterprise environment, selecting the right monitoring tool can profoundly impact your success.
In this article, we delve into some of the top Postgres monitoring options currently available, encompassing a blend of open-source and commercial solutions. From dedicated PostgreSQL monitoring platforms like MyDBA.dev and pgWatch2 to all-encompassing application performance monitors such as Datadog and AppDynamics, each tool offers distinct features tailored to diverse needs. This curated list aims to help you identify the monitoring solutions that best fit your specific requirements and infrastructure.
1. MyDBA.dev
For those seeking the pinnacle of PostgreSQL performance monitoring, MyDBA.dev stands out as the premier choice. With its specialized focus on PostgreSQL, it delivers precise insights and actionable data, empowering users to optimize database operations effortlessly. Its intuitive interface and robust analytics make it the go-to tool for professionals demanding excellence.
Website: https://mydba.dev/
2. Datadog
Datadog brings a comprehensive solution by integrating PostgreSQL monitoring seamlessly with the entire tech stack. Are you looking to correlate database metrics with application performance? Datadog’s unified dashboard ensures you can spot issues and optimize PostgreSQL alongside your other infrastructure components, enhancing overall system health.
Website: https://www.datadoghq.com/monitoring/postgresql-monitoring/
3. AppDynamics
Combining the power of Splunk Observability with AppDynamics, this platform offers a holistic view of your database environment. Proactively identifying performance bottlenecks and ensuring system resilience becomes achievable with its unified observability across diverse environments. If you need fast root cause analysis and comprehensive monitoring, AppDynamics is an excellent pick.
Website: https://www.appdynamics.com/
4. Checkmk
Checkmk shines with its simple setup and scalability, making it ideal for both small teams and large enterprises. Its dual open-source and enterprise nature provides flexibility while fast-tracking issue resolution. If you desire a monitoring tool that grows with your infrastructure and simplifies troubleshooting, Checkmk is a smart choice.
Website: https://checkmk.com/
5. ManageEngine Applications Manager
ManageEngine Applications Manager offers robust application and database monitoring capabilities tailored to keep your PostgreSQL environment running smoothly. Its user-friendly design coupled with detailed performance metrics helps administrators maintain optimal database health. For those wanting straightforward application-level monitoring alongside their databases, this tool delivers.
Website: https://www.manageengine.com/products/applications_manager/postgresql-monitoring.html
6. Percona Monitoring and Management (PMM)
Percona Monitoring and Management (PMM) is a powerful open-source option that caters not only to PostgreSQL but also to MySQL and MongoDB, offering versatility in multi-database environments. With real-time alerts and insightful performance recommendations, it helps you pinpoint and fix bottlenecks quickly. Its backup and restoration features add an extra layer of operational security.
Website: https://www.percona.com/software/database-tools/percona-monitoring-and-management
7. ClusterControl
ClusterControl’s AI-driven automation platform empowers users to orchestrate complex hybrid database environments with ease. From deployment to failover, it simplifies operational management across cloud and on-premises setups. If your PostgreSQL infrastructure spans diverse environments and you value automation, ClusterControl is tailored for you.
Website: https://severalnines.com/products/clustercontrol
8. pgAdmin
pgAdmin is a trusted tool beloved by the PostgreSQL community for its comprehensive management capabilities across Windows, Mac, Linux, and web platforms. Its intuitive design makes database administration accessible to users of all skill levels. For those who prefer a dedicated, open-source graphical interface, pgAdmin remains a reliable standard.
Website: https://www.pgadmin.org/
9. pgWatch2
For enthusiasts of open-source and customizable monitoring, pgWatch2 offers a dedicated PostgreSQL metrics dashboard with active community-driven development. Its GitHub repository encourages collaboration, making it ideal for teams wanting to tailor their monitoring experience. If you appreciate transparency and flexibility, pgWatch2 is worth exploring.
Website: https://github.com/cybertec-postgresql/pgwatch2
10. Prometheus + postgres_exporter
Prometheus paired with postgres_exporter delivers a robust open-source monitoring stack designed for modern cloud-native environments. Its powerful time series database and alerting system enable precise tracking of PostgreSQL performance metrics. Ideal for organizations embracing open-source solutions, this combo supports scalable and customizable monitoring approaches.
Website: https://prometheus.io/
Choosing the right Postgres monitoring tool is essential to ensure your database performs reliably across any setup. We've explored a variety of options—from MyDBA.dev and Prometheus paired with postgres_exporter to sophisticated enterprise solutions like Datadog and AppDynamics—that cater to different levels of complexity and organizational needs. With these insights, you can confidently select a tool that aligns perfectly with both your technical requirements and budget constraints.
Don't wait for performance problems to arise unexpectedly; adopting a strong Postgres monitoring solution now empowers you to manage your databases proactively. Dive into the tools we've discussed and take a meaningful step toward smoother, more efficient PostgreSQL management. Your database's well-being and your peace of mind are truly worth it.
Frequently Asked Questions
How can I monitor the performance of my PostgreSQL server?
For top-tier PostgreSQL performance monitoring, MyDBA.dev is an excellent choice, offering pinnacle performance insights. Other solid options include Datadog for integrated monitoring and Percona Monitoring and Management (PMM) if you prefer an open-source approach. Choosing a tool depends on your team's size and needs, but starting with MyDBA.dev ensures you get comprehensive, professional-grade monitoring.
How do I monitor query performance in PostgreSQL?
Monitoring query performance effectively requires tools that provide deep insights into query execution and resource usage. MyDBA.dev is our #1 pick for this, offering detailed PostgreSQL performance monitoring. Additionally, pgAdmin is beloved by the community for its comprehensive management capabilities, including query monitoring, making it a great complementary tool.
Can I monitor PostgreSQL using Prometheus and Grafana?
Absolutely! Prometheus combined with postgres_exporter forms a robust open-source monitoring stack specifically designed for PostgreSQL. While Grafana isn't listed here, it pairs naturally with Prometheus to visualize metrics beautifully. This combo is excellent if you're comfortable with open-source tools and want customizable dashboards.
What is the cost range for popular PostgreSQL monitoring solutions?
Costs vary widely depending on the solution and features you need. For instance, MyDBA.dev offers premium, high-end monitoring capabilities likely at a higher price point, while open-source options like Percona Monitoring and Management (PMM) and Prometheus with postgres_exporter are free but may require more setup effort. It's best to consider your budget alongside desired features and support.
How does PostgreSQL monitoring help in troubleshooting database slowdowns?
PostgreSQL monitoring tools provide real-time insights into query execution, resource utilization, and system health, which are crucial for identifying bottlenecks. Using a solution like MyDBA.dev can help you pinpoint problematic queries or configuration issues quickly. This proactive visibility enables faster troubleshooting and optimized database performance.

